The VisitM. Night Shyamalan is coming back to cinemas next month, but in a bit of a different form than we’re used to from the filmmaker. There’s no big budgets, or starry cast, or a big juicy hook—at least one that has been revealed just yet—to snare viewers. It’s modestly priced little found footage horror flick "The Visit," and maybe it’s just the right size project to put the director back into top form.

Kathryn Hahn, Deanna Dunagan, Peter McRobbie, Ed Oxenbould, and Olivia DeJonge star in the movie about a couple of kids who go to their grandparents house for the weekend. No problem right? Well, turns out the elderly duo are hella weird, and soon the kids fears seem to have some very valid concerns behind them. These clips certainly aim to raise the goosebumps on your arm.
